Packing and Such Brazil Study Abroad ENGR4060
Stuff to Bath with • Towel • http://www.discoverytrekking.com/ultralite-backpacking-towel • Washcloth • Soap : hotel samples… soap leafs… bar in a ziploc • Shampoo: small bottles… < 3 oz for carryon
Liquids • To carry on: • 1 quartsize see through ziploc bag (use a freezer weight bag with your name on it) • pack anything you can’t live without of 3 days • each item 3 oz or less • gels, creams, liquids • To check: • Anything except aerosols (shaving cream usually makes it through ok)
Batteries • Rechargeable batteries • - keep in your carryon bag • Alkaline batteries • - if you are taking quantities (more than 4…) place in your checked luggage • Not TSA listed but experience shows rechargeables get stolen and alkaline batteries in quantity get confiscated by TSA
Clothing suggestions • Jackets: • Waterproof • Light weight • Sweater or sweatshirt • Shoes: • Closed toe for industry tours (clean gym/tennis shoes are fine) • flip flops for showering and the beach • a pair to get muddy and wet (and a sack to place them in for travel) • Hats: • no hats for touring plants • hat for sun is optional for non-touring times
shirts • Two polo/collared shirts • Several casual shirts (no logos other than OSU) • No wife-beaters….no skimpy tank tops • Dr. Jones is bringing: • Two polo shirts • 8 tee shirts • one soccer long sleeve jersey
Pants/shorts • Jeans or casual pants • no holes…no rips…no frays…no patches • Slacks and khakis 1 or 2 pairs • Shorts….not for industry visits • no holes…no rips…no frays…no patches • modest lengths (remember the fingertip rule????) • Skirts/skorts/capris • fine for girls • dresses and skirts are not suggested for industry tours where we will be climbing or hiking Dr Jones’ list: Jeans: 2 pr Khaki or light weight material/travex: 3 pr Shorts: 3 pr Skirts or capris: 2
